Royal Gorilla

Royal Gorilla is a hybrid strain with the lineage Sour Dubb × Chem's Sister × Chocolate Diesel. Typical aromas include citrusy, earthy and sweet notes. The effects are generally described as euphoric, heady and potent.

Cannabinoid profile

Documented ranges

THC 20–27 %
CBD up to 1 %

The values are provided for orientation. Actual levels may vary depending on the batch, phenotype and growing environment.

Origin & classification

Royal Gorilla is a hybrid strain from Sour Dubb × Chem's Sister × Chocolate Diesel. With 20–27 % THC, Royal Gorilla is clearly in the very potent range. CBD plays more of a secondary role at up to 1 %.

Aroma & flavour

Royal Gorilla’s aroma is primarily citrusy, earthy, sweet and diesel-like. Caryophyllene, Limonene and alpha-Humulene fit this impression well and give the profile additional depth. The blend of sweeter and classically spicy notes makes this strain more distinctive than many smoother standard hybrids.
